What is Texas Applicant ID Form

The Texas Housing Trust Fund Applicant Identification Form is an application document used by individuals to submit identification to the Texas Department of Housing and Community Affairs for the Amy Young Barrier Removal Program.

What is the Texas Housing Trust Fund Applicant Identification Form?

The Texas Housing Trust Fund Applicant Identification Form is crucial for applicants seeking assistance through the Amy Young Barrier Removal Program. This form serves to identify individuals applying for housing aid and ensures that all necessary identification documents are accounted for in the submission process. Key components of the form include fields for personal data, checkboxes for document types, and a signature line for Administrator Representatives, who are required to endorse the application.
This form is essential in establishing eligibility and facilitates the processing of housing claims in Texas.

Required Documents for the Texas Housing Trust Fund Applicant Identification Form

Applicants must provide specific identification documents to support their application. The following types of documents are commonly required:
  • Primary identification documents (e.g., government-issued ID)
  • Secondary identification documents (e.g., utility bills, bank statements)
Gathering the appropriate supporting materials before filling out the form can expedite the application process. Be prepared to provide documents that establish identity and residency to fulfill the requirements of the Texas applicant identification documents form.
